ROBBINS v. STATE

No. 120607445; A152965.

366 P.3d 752 (2016)

276 Or. App. 17

Nicole L. ROBBINS, Guardian ad litem for A.P., a Minor, Appellant, v. STATE of Oregon, by and through its Department OF HUMAN SERVICES, Respondent.

Court of Appeals of Oregon.

Decided January 21, 2016.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Lindsey H. Hughes , Portland, argued the cause for appellant. With her on the reply brief were Hillary A. Taylor and Keating Jones Hughes, P.C., On the opening brief was Robert K. Udziela .

Karla H. Ferrall , Assistant Attorney General, argued the cause for respondent. With her on the brief were Ellen F. Rosenblum , Attorney General, and Anna M. Joyce , Solicitor General.

Before ORTEGA, Presiding Judge, and DeVORE, Judge, and GARRETT, Judge.


This is an appeal of a judgment dismissing a minor's claim subject to the Oregon Tort Claims Act (OTCA) following the trial court's summary judgment ruling that plaintiff's claim was time barred. The court determined that the minority tolling provision of ORS 12.160(1) (2007) did not apply to claims under the OTCA.
